Output 596627e9de6030a516bf03894c61a6c64b1fc09a33ca944505b4b026639a4d1e:0

value
525804
script pubkey
OP_0 OP_PUSHBYTES_20 c0586542191bbcfc7d0627bb8d79bfde319d44a8
address
bc1qcpvx2sserw70clgxy7ac67dlmcce639gs9equa
transaction
596627e9de6030a516bf03894c61a6c64b1fc09a33ca944505b4b026639a4d1e
spent
true